Decoding Strategies and Techniques
Okay, so, you've stumbled upon this weird phrase, "pseosctanse sexscse sescradse 3sc," and you're itching to figure out what it means. Let's arm ourselves with some decoding strategies and techniques. First off, frequency analysis can be your best friend. In many languages, certain letters and combinations of letters occur more frequently than others. By analyzing the frequency of characters in the string, you can start to make educated guesses about potential substitutions or patterns. For example, the letter "e" is the most common letter in the English language, so if a particular character appears frequently in the string, it might be a substitute for "e." Similarly, common digraphs like "th" and "he" can provide clues about potential word structures. Then we have pattern recognition. Look for repeating sequences of characters, symmetrical patterns, or other visual cues that might indicate an underlying structure. These patterns could be the result of a deliberate encoding scheme or simply the product of random chance. Try to identify any recurring motifs or themes that might be present in the string. Next, dictionary attacks can be surprisingly effective. If you suspect that the string is a mangled version of a real word or phrase, try comparing it to entries in a dictionary or lexicon. Look for words that are similar in terms of spelling, pronunciation, or meaning. You might be able to identify a plausible match by considering common typing errors or phonetic variations. Don't forget about anagram solving techniques. If the string contains a jumbled set of letters, try rearranging them to form meaningful words or phrases. This can be a time-consuming process, but it can also yield surprising results. Use online anagram solvers or manual manipulation to explore different permutations of the letters.
